2011年3月9日

Postgresql中的sum函數

在sql中看似簡單的sum函數到了Postgresql卻發生了一些狀況,而且到現在我還沒發現到底那邊出了問題,怎麼看都覺得原來不能執行的句子跟現行可運作的句子都是一樣的,後來我是這樣決解的
$query="SELECT sum(agday) AS day FROM agent_tbl GROUP BY pid HAVING pid='$_GET[pid]'";
$sql =pg_query($query) or die($query);
$row =pg_fetch_array($sql);
echo $row[agday];
後來我發現了在AS day的地方改為AS DAY大寫就會出錯算不出來,這大概是我自已觀念不清楚造成的

沒有留言:

張貼留言

注意:只有此網誌的成員可以留言。